Easiest way I have done it.
1. In OOTP22, go to Settings-->Troubleshoot-->Open folder containing Saved Games 2. In OOTP23, do the same 3. Copy .lg folder from the 2022 Saved Games folder to the 2023 Saved Games folder. 4. Re-name this file within the OOTP23 folder (assuming you want your imported league name to be what it was previously) to something different. 5. From OOTP23 start screen, click Import OOTP22 Game 6. It should open your 23 Saved Games folder which has your copied league folder. 7. Select the league folder you copied over. Once the import is complete I would recommend deleting the copied folder to avoid later confusion. Last edited by Rain King; 01-23-2023 at 03:35 PM. |
